A busy weekend of racing just gone, with club members heading for all corners of Ireland.
Aisling and James travelled to Waterford for the 62km Waterford Adventure Race. Both performed admirably in tough race with some very steep climbs. Afterwards James declared that he hadn’t up anything as steep since the last time he was up a ladder.
Peter and Martin headed for the Kingdom, to Valentia Island in Kerry, to take part in the Sprint Distance Triathlon. Excellent performances from both – Martin 71st, Peter 171st. Results
Back east newest member John Dempsey (tapering for the Cork Marathon next weekend!) was making his way through the Royal Canal to finish 7th in the SuperSprint Triathlon in Kilcock. Well done John. Kilcock Tri Results [NOTE – At time of writing John was ninth on list but there appears to be an error in the times for positions 2 and 8 so we have promoted John to 7th!]
Finally, Jim, Rudolf and Paddy made the long trek to Magheramorne, Co Antrim for Rd4 of the XCMTB NPS. Great results here again. Rudolf broke back into the top 10 in some style, taking 6th place in Masters. Jim was 11th in Vets despite a puncture and a smashed back wheel, and Paddy came 6th in the U12’s.
